diphthong
noun
                                                                                                                            
                                                            diph·thong
                    
                                                                                                              
                                                                                                                                  ˈdif-ˌthȯŋ  
                                                                                                                              
            ˈdip-
                                                      
                                                          1
                    
                                linguistics 
                                  
              
          
                                                      : a gliding (see glide entry 1 sense 4) monosyllabic speech sound (such as the vowel combination at the end of toy) that starts at or near the articulatory position for one vowel and moves to or toward the position of another                                      
                
                    
2
                    
                                linguistics 
                                  
              
          
                                                      : digraph                                      
                
                    
3
                    
                                          
              
          
                                                      : the ligature (see ligature sense 4) æ or œ
